Burlington Northern Diesel Locomotive 782 and 1550 at Minneapolis, Minnesota in 1980

Burlington Northern Diesel Locomotives 782 and 1550 at Minneapolis, Minnesota on August 1st, 1980. Number 782 is an F9A built by General Motors Electro Motive Division (EMD), formerly Northern Pacific number 7013D. Number 1550 is a GP7 built by General Motors Electro Motive Division (EMD), formerly Great Northern number 650. Photo by A.L. Christianson

Burlington Northern Diesel Locomotive 786 at Fergus Falls, Minnesota in 1980

Burlington Northern Diesel Locomotive 786 with freight train at Fergus Falls, Minnesota on September 20, 1980. Number 786 is an F9A built by General Motors Electro Motive Division (EMD), formerly Northern Pacific number 7013A. Photo by A.L. Christianson

Burlington Northern Diesel Locomotive 832 at Tilden Junction, Minnesota in 1981

Burlington Northern Diesel Locomotive 832 with freight train at Tilden Junction, Minnesota on February 7, 1981. Number 832 is an F9A built by General Motors Electro Motive Division (EMD), formerly Northern Pacific number 7009A . Photo by A.L. Christianson
